Animation uses the built-in variable FRAME. You set FRAME in the worksheet so the calculation works, then the animation setup specifies the start and finish values for the animation. Whatever function you want to plot must use FRAME as its parameter. In your case you'd want t(FRAME) = , I believe. Then you select the area of the sheet you want in the animation and hope that Mathcad does its thing. (I suggest you try this out in a separate worksheet before you start polluting your document.
